Overview
City Overview
As of 2009, Freeport's population is 24,769 people. Since 2000, it has had a population growth of -4.50 percent.
The median home cost in Freeport is $88,480. Home appreciation the last year has been -5.70 percent.
Compared to the rest of the country, Freeport's cost of living is 26.12% Lower than the U.S. average.
Freeport public schools spend $5,329 per student. The average school expenditure in the U.S. is $6,058. There are about 17 students per teacher in Freeport.
The unemployment rate in Freeport is 11.20 percent(U.S. avg. is 8.50%). Recent job growth is Negative. Freeport jobs have Decreased by 7.00 percent.

People
The 2009 Freeport, IL, population is 24,769. There are 2,214 people per square mile (population density).
Family in Freeport, IL
The median age is 39.7. The US median is 37.6. 54.15% of people in Freeport, IL, are married. 11.45% are divorced.
The average household size is 2.34 people. 17.74% of people are married, with children. 10.37% have children, but are single.
Race in Freeport, IL
80.67% of people are white, 13.93% are black, 1.34% are asian, 0.15% are native american, and 3.93% claim 'Other'.
2.92% of the people in Freeport, IL, claim hispanic ethnicity (meaning 97.08% are non-hispanic).

Health
There are 146 physicians per 100,000 population in Freeport, IL. The US average is 170.
Freeport, IL Health Index
Air quality in Freeport, IL is 58 on a scale to 100 (higher is better). This is based on ozone alert days and number of pollutants in the air, as reported by the EPA.
Water quality in Freeport, IL is 50 on a scale to 100 (higher is better). The EPA has a complex method of measuring watershed quality using 15 indicators.
Superfund index is 81 on a scale to 100 (higher is better). This is upon the number and impact of EPA Superfund pollution sites in the county, including spending on the cleanup efforts.

Economy
The unemployment rate in Freeport, IL, is 11.20%, with job growth of -7.00%. Future job growth over the next ten years is predicted to be 14.80%.
Freeport, IL Taxes
Freeport, IL,sales tax rate is 7.00%. Income tax is 3.00%.
Freeport, IL Income and Salaries
The income per capita is $20,436, which includes all adults and children. The median household income is $38,203.

Housing
The median home value in Freeport, IL, is $88,480. Home appreciation is -5.70% over the last year. The median age of Freeport, IL, real estate is 52 years.
Freeport, IL Apartments and Rentals
Renters make up 28.36% of the Freeport, IL, population. 10.06% of houses and apartments in Freeport, IL, are unoccupied (vacancy rate).

Crime
Freeport, IL, violent crime, on a scale from 1 (low crime) to 10, is 5. Violent crime is composed of four offenses: murder and nonnegligent manslaughter, forcible rape, robbery, and aggravated assault. The US average is 3.
Freeport, IL, property crime, on a scale from 1 (low) to 10, is 6. Property crime includes the offenses of burglary, larceny-theft, motor vehicle theft, and arson. The object of the theft-type offenses is the taking of money or property, but there is no force or threat of force against the victims. The US average is 3.

Climate
Freeport, IL, gets 34 inches of rain per year. The US average is 37. Snowfall is 33 inches. The average US city gets 25 inches of snow per year. The number of days with any measurable precipitation is 109.
On average, there are 193 sunny days per year in Freeport, IL. The July high is around 84 degrees. The January low is 10. Our comfort index, which is based on humidity during the hot months, is a 45 out of 100, where higher is more comfortable. The US average on the comfort index is 44.

Education
Freeport, IL, schools spend $5,329 per student. There are 17 pupils per teacher, 1,639 students per librarian, and 703 children per counselor in Freeport, IL schools.

Transportation
The average one-way commute in Freeport, IL, takes 18 minutes. 81% of commuters drive their own car alone. 12% carpool with others. 1% take mass transit and 2% work from home.

Religion
58.24% of the people in Freeport, IL are religious, meaning they affiliate with a religion. 17.07% are Catholic; 26.91% are Protestant; 0.60% are LDS; 13.64% are another Christian faith; 0.00% in Freeport, IL are Jewish; 0.01% are an eastern faith; 0.00% affilitates with Islam.

Voting
41.81% of the people in Freeport, IL are registered as Democrats. 57.28% are registered Republican. Remaining are independent: 0.91%.
